Roof repair costs depend on several specific factors. The size of the damaged area is the biggest variable, along with the accessibility of your roof and the pitch or steepness involved. We also look at the underlying materials—like whether you have standard asphalt shingles, metal, or tile—and the complexity of the flashing around chimneys or vents. If the wood decking underneath is rotted or damaged, that adds to the labor and material needs. We provide ex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
Roofing nails are the specialized fasteners used to secure your shingles or panels to the roof deck. They have wider heads to prevent tearing. You generally do not need to buy these yourself, as they are part of the professional installation service. If you see nails popping out, it is a sign your roof system is shifting or failing. Asphalt shingles are a common choice for many homes in Newark due to their durability and cost-effectiveness. Some properties might feature rubber roofing or EPDM systems, especially for flatter roof sections. Metal roofing is also an option for its longevity. Watch for water stains appearing on your ceilings or walls, particularly after rain. Missing, cracked, or curled shingles are clear indicators of damage. You might also find shingle granules collecting in your gutters. A sagging roofline is a serious sign that needs immediate attention. If you notice any of these, contact a professional.
Installing metal roofing in Newark involves securing specialized panels or shingles to the roof deck. Licensed pros ensure proper underlayment is in place for an extra layer of protection. They carefully cut and fit the metal pieces, ensuring correct overlap and fastening to prevent leaks. Flashing is meticulously installed around all penetrations and edges for a watertight seal.
Roof replacement in Newark begins with the removal of the old roofing material by licensed pros. The underlying roof deck is inspected and repaired if necessary. New underlayment is installed, followed by the chosen roofing material, such as shingles or metal. Proper flashing is installed around vents, chimneys, and valleys. A final inspection ensures the new roof is secure and watertight.
